Check-in was a bit chaotic and because they manage multiple inns on the same street, they clearly give people whatever room makes sense when they check in regardless of the building. So my room/inn was definitely not the room/inn I booked but it worked out fine. It would have been a more significant issue if I was not on a casual solo trip. And if I hadn't already come to terms that I was paying a premium for the location (5 minute walk from the wharfs/downtown Newport). The building I was in was a bit unfinished, and so was the room (unfinished floors, bathroom/sink could use upgrades, very outdated paint and doors/looks) but it was clean and cute for a New England stopover. But I wouldn't stay if you can't accommodate a little bit of unexpectedness in your travels. Overall, definitely not worth the price I paid (or up to the standards for that price) but it worked well enough for this specific trip.

Cute little property with a historic feel to it. Parking was convenient on the property. Staff was friendly. Walkable to everything. A must to do is have dinner and drinks at one of the oldest taverns in America, the Whitehorse Tavern. Which was a five minute walk from the property. Breakfast included and made to order. Would stay there again. To throw a Con in there, the room had windows that you could not open and the room was a little stuffy. I would have liked the ability to get some fresh air. The room we had did not have the ability to control your own temperature. Think the room should’ve came with at least a fan to regulate the air.

We booked this stay as the night before running the Newport Half Marathon. We were very excited and thought that staying in a historic, quaint spot would be a fun addition to the weekend. However, a few days before we received notification to call the office to confirm our stay and felt coerced into "upgrading" our room after being told it would be "too small" for us. The room we were brought to when we checked in had two beds and two separate rooms, which we did not need at all. The mattresses were incredibly thin and uncomfortable, the curtains were sheer and did nothing to block out the light. Additionally, although not within their control, we were awoken multiple times in the evening by tours outside of the venue and by other guests. This could potentially be avoided by implementing a quiet time to respect other guests. Lastly, we were told breakfast would be until 11am so we could get some hot breakfast following our run. We arrived at 10:35am and were told the guy who makes breakfast had already left for the day. Overall, poor experience.
